Samsung Launches Slim HSDPA 3G Phone SGH-Z560
Topic: Mobile Phones
Posted on Wed, 2 Aug 2006 02:00:00 CDT | by Luigi Lugmayr
Samsung launches the slim SGH-Z560 HSDPA mobile phone.
The Samsung SGH-Z560 measures 97.3 x 51.3 x 16.3mm and weighs a low 98g. The small clamshell 3G phone delivers 1.8Mbps data download speeds enabled by HSDPA.
Other features of the Samsung Z560 include a 2MP camera, a 2.3" screen with 240x320px resolution and 262K colors, a 1.07" external screen with 96x96px and 65K colors, Video Recording & Messaging (MPEG4 / H.263 / Real), MP3, AAC, AAC+, eAAC+, Real music file format support, Stereo Speaker, Digital Power Amp, External Touch Music Keys and Bluetooth.
Samsung announced the SGH-Z560 earlier this year at the 3GSM conference. Apparently it is available now in Germany and France. I could not find a carrier yet that offers it though.
